The vehicle’s braking functionality can be disabled while using ‘B’ mode (in plug-in hybrid cars) or One Pedal Drive (in pure electric cars), after coasting downhill. This can lead to a collision and increase the risk of accidents and injuries.
The plug-in hybrid variants of the Volvo XC60 affected by this recall were manufactured between 17 May 2019 and 11 June 2025.
Volvo recall code: R10329
Affected models (type codes): plug-in hybrid variants of the S60 (224), V60 (225), XC60 (246), S90 (234), S90L (238), V90 (235), XC90 (256), XC40 (536), and electric models EC40 (539), EX40 (536)
Vehicle numbers (worldwide): 76,365
